Sea plankton refers to the diverse community of plants and animals living in marine environments that drift or have limited swimming capabilities, relying on currents for movement. These organisms play a crucial role in the ocean's ecosystem. The word "plankton" itself originates from the Greek word "planktos," meaning "wandering" or "drifting," perfectly describing their lifestyle.
Composition of Plankton
Plankton is composed of a wide variety of organisms, broadly categorized into:
- Phytoplankton: These are plant-like plankton, primarily consisting of microscopic algae. They are photosynthetic, meaning they produce their own food using sunlight, just like plants on land. They form the base of the marine food web.
- Zooplankton: These are animal-like plankton, including tiny crustaceans, larval stages of larger animals, and other small creatures. They feed on phytoplankton and other zooplankton.
Why are Plankton Important?
Plankton is essential for marine life and the planet as a whole:
- Base of the Food Web: They are the primary food source for many marine animals, from small fish to large whales.
- Oxygen Production: Phytoplankton produce a significant portion of the Earth's oxygen through photosynthesis.
- Carbon Cycling: They play a critical role in absorbing carbon dioxide from the atmosphere and transferring it to the deep ocean, helping to regulate climate.
Examples of Sea Plankton
Here's a table illustrating some common types of sea plankton:
Type | Description | Example |
---|---|---|
Phytoplankton | Microscopic, plant-like organisms that perform photosynthesis. | Diatoms, Dinoflagellates |
Zooplankton | Animal-like organisms that feed on phytoplankton or other zooplankton. | Copepods, Krill, Jellyfish larvae |
Practical Insights
- Monitoring Plankton Blooms: Scientists monitor plankton populations to assess ocean health and predict harmful algal blooms.
- Climate Change Impacts: Changes in ocean temperature and acidity can significantly affect plankton populations, with cascading effects on the entire marine ecosystem.
- Food Source Sustainability: Understanding plankton dynamics is crucial for managing fisheries and ensuring sustainable harvesting of marine resources.
